We have performed EDM of reverse-tapered microholes with a diameter of less than 100μm and a high rate of taper. Two methods have been tested for drilling a hole in a 50-μm-thick copper sheet using tungsten electrodes: one uses an electrode moving in planetary motion with planetary-motion diameter gradually increasing; the other employs an electrode bent at a high angle to its original axis. A hole 35μm in entrance diameter and 42μm in exit diameter was drilled by the former method and a hole 50μm in entrance diameter and 115μm in exit diameter was fabricated by the latter.
